Dexcom Loses Appeals Court Bid For AgaMatrix Lawsuit

Dexcom has reportedly lost its appeals court bid to reinitiate its patent dispute vs. AgaMatrix. Previously, Dexcom alleged that Agamatrix’s CGM technology infringed on Dexcom’s patents for improving sensor accuracy. Recall, AgaMatrix (and its subsidiary WaveForm) acquired CGM IP from iSense and Bayer in early 2016. Former Medtronic CMO Joins Senseonics

Senseonics announced the appointment of Francine Kaufman as Chief Medical Officer (pictured below). Kaufman is a pediatric endocrinologist and most recently worked at Medtronic as the CMO and VP of Global Clinical, Regulatory, and Medical Affairs. New Glooko Business Model; Glooko Mobile App to be Given Away for Free

Glooko announced it is removing the subscription fee for its data management platform. Previously, users who did not have coverage through their insurance or employers were required to pay a fee to access the platform. Additionally, the Glooko/Senseonics data integration appears to be complete. Now, users can directly sync Eversense data to the Glooko platform via the Senseonics Cloud. Dexcom Expands Customer Support; Q4 ’18 Earnings Update

Dexcom hosted its Q4 ’18 earnings call and provided updates to its diabetes business including an announcement that the company is expanding its customer and technical support capabilities through ex-US resources. As such, Dexcom is downsizing an undisclosed portion of its US workforce. Below, FENIX provides highlights and insights from the earnings call.

Connected Pens: New Novo and Abbott Partnership for Data Integration

Today, Abbott and Novo Nordisk announced a non-exclusive partnership to integrate insulin dosing data from Novo’s connected insulin pens into Abbott’s digital health tools compatible with the FreeStyle Libre system. Below, FENIX provides insights into the Novo/Abbott partnership.

Connected Pens: Novo Expanded Capability with Glooko; Biocorp/AgaMatrix Partnership

Prior to the start of the 2019 ATTD conference, two diabetes technology-related press releases have been observed. First, Glooko announced that its cloud-storage platform will integrate with Novo Nordisk’s connected pens and Dexcom’s G6 CGM. Second, Biocorp and AgaMatrix entered into a partnership for the distribution of Biocorp’s wraparound connected pen device now called “Mallya” (formerly Easylog). Medtronic Receives Breakthrough Device Designation; CY Q4 ’18 (FY Q3 ’19) Earnings Update

Medtronic hosted its CY Q4 ’18 (FY Q3 ’19) earnings call and provided brief updates to its diabetes device pipeline and commercial activities. Of note, Medtronic also announced that FDA granted Breakthrough Device Designation for its Personalized Closed Loop (PCL) insulin pump system (Breakthrough Devices Program Guidance was finalized in December 2018). Thoughts on iPump Special Controls

Yesterday, FDA approved the first interoperable pump through the de novo pathway and created a new pump category called “alternate controller enabled” (ACE) infusion pump. With the approval of the new class, FDA established “special controls” that must be met in order to qualify as an ACE pump, similar to Dexcom’s G6 iCGM approval in March 2018. Senseonics/Roche Renew Distribution Agreement; Acquisition Unlikely

Senseonics announced it has come to an agreement with Roche to extend the existing distribution agreement for the Eversense implantable CGM. Additionally, Senseonics held an investor webcast to discuss the updated agreement.
